Johnsonville World's Largest Brat Fest to Sizzle and Set World Record
Date Posted: 05/21/2008
Memorial Day Weekend event raises funds for numerous groups and charities
MADISON, Wis. – The 2008 Johnsonville World’s Largest Brat Fest – the ultimate “thrill of the grill” – kicks off the summer grilling season from Friday, May 23 through Monday, May 26 in Madison, Wis. The Memorial Day weekend event features volunteers attempting to set a new world record of serving 200,000 brats during the event while raising funds for more than 70 groups and charities.
“We are excited to welcome brat-lovers from all over the country to Madison, Wisconsin for this fun-filled and record-breaking event,” said Tim Metcalfe, owner of Metcalfe Sentry Foods and son of the founder of the Johnsonville World’s Largest Brat Fest. “We know that 200,000 brats is a lot to serve during one event, but we’re confident that with the combination of juicy Johnsonville brats, hours of free live entertainment, and some good weather, we’ll have no trouble breaking the record.”
According to Metcalfe, the fest goal is to break the current record of 189,432 brats sold. To do so, volunteers need to ensure approximately 88 brats are purchased each minute during the four-day festival. If stacked end-to-end, the total number of brats served would measure the distance of nearly 280 football fields!
Key to the record-breaking effort is the Johnsonville Big Taste Grill. The Big Taste Grill weighs 53,000 pounds and is 6 feet in diameter, 20 feet tall and 65 feet long. It has the ability to satisfy about 2,500 brat-lovers each hour. The Big Taste Grill will be joined by about 20 other 6-foot grills at the event.

“Last year’s event was a great success, the perfect way to kick off the summer and an event Johnsonville was proud to sponsor,” said Jim Mueller, general manager of fresh brats for Johnsonville. “This event is exactly what our company is about – getting together with family and friends, enjoying great food and giving back to the community. We’re looking forward to another successful event, where we hope to again help raise more than $100,000 for more than 70 different charities.”
In addition to selling a record-breaking number of brats this year, the Johnsonville World’s Largest Brat Festival will also feature several celebrity cashiers and more than 80 hours of free entertainment – on two live-music stages! Brats will be sold for $1.50, and funds raised from the event will go to a host of groups and charities, including Special Olympics, the Boys and Girls Club of America and others. Additionally, rides and other activities will be available for event attendees of all ages.

About Johnsonville Sausage
Wisconsin-based Johnsonville Sausage is the number one national brand of brats, Italian sausage, smoked-cooked links and fresh breakfast sausage links. Johnsonville Sausage products are available in 27 countries including France, Canada, Mexico, Japan, China and the United States. Johnsonville employs 1,300 members. Each of them takes ownership of product quality to ensure the excellence and "Big Taste" of Johnsonville Sausage. Founded in 1945 by Ralph F. & Alice Stayer, the company remains privately owned today.
